WebDeposition of the Thanet Formation, Lambeth Group and Harwich Formation occurred in embayments on the western margin of a deep-water marine basin of the North Sea. These marginal deposits were very sensitive to relatively minor changes in sea level.

WebThe Harwich Formation commonly includes a shelly marine fauna but locally a brackish water fauna. \r\n\r\nIn East Anglia, the Harwich Formation comprises mainly bioturbated silty clays and sandy clayey silts with subordinate sandy silts and silty sands, some of which are glauconitic. WebHampshire Building Stone Atlas - British Geological Survey WebThe London Clay Formation overlies the Harwich Formation throughout most of the district, but in parts of central and south London where the Harwich Formation is absent the London Clay rests disconformably on the Reading Formation or Woolwich Formation.
